KARACHI: The Gulshan-i-Iqbal police on Friday arrested a man and a woman on charges of ‘kidnapping’ an infant from Gulistan-i-Jauhar.

Gulshan SP Ghulam Murtaza Bhutto told Dawn that the police had received information on Madadgar’s 15 number.

Thereafter, the police arrested two suspects Mahjabeen and Mohammad Nadeem and recovered an infant from their custody.

“The child seems to be abducted,” opined the officer, adding that the police were fulfilling legal formalities.

The infant was handed over to the Edhi Foundation.

The police have registered an FIR against the arrested suspects on kidnapping charges on behalf of the state.
